Sump Pump Installation in Auburn, AL
Sump pump installation services involve setting up a device designed to remove excess water from basements, crawl spaces, or other low-lying areas prone to flooding. These systems are essential for property owners looking to protect their homes from water damage during heavy rains or unexpected flooding events. Projects typically include installing new sump pumps in existing sump pits, upgrading outdated systems, or adding sump pumps to areas that previously lacked them, ensuring proper drainage and water management throughout the property.
Homeowners considering sump pump installation often want to understand the best type of pump for their specific needs, the placement requirements, and how the system integrates with existing drainage solutions. It’s also important to consider the power source, backup options for power outages, and maintenance needs to ensure reliable operation over time. Sump Pump Installation Questions
What is a sump pump? A sump pump is a device installed in basements or crawl spaces to remove excess water and prevent flooding.
When should a sump pump be installed? Installation is recommended when a property experiences frequent basement flooding or has poor drainage around the foundation.
What types of sump pumps are available? Common options include pedestal and submersible pumps, each suited for different basement conditions and preferences.
How does a sump pump help protect a property? It helps keep basements dry by automatically removing water that accumulates, reducing flood risk and water damage.
